The stem cells derived from AIMP3 TG mice exhibited compromised stem cell properties. (a) Oil Red O staining with primary adipose‐derived MSCs (AD‐MSCs) from 3‐ and 10‐month‐old AIMP3 TGs (3 M and 10 M each) revealed compromised adipogenic potential in even 3 M AD‐MSCs compared to the littermate controls, and the differentiation deficits became more evident in the AD‐MSCs from 10 M AIMP3 mice. The scale bars represent 50 μm. WT n = 3 and AIMP3 TG n = 4 mice of each age. (b) Four key transcription factors for adipogenesis were significantly suppressed in AD‐MSCs from 3 M AIMP3 TG mice at p6. **p ≤ 0.01; ***p ≤ 0.001. Ap2: adipocyte fatty acid‐binding protein; CEBPα: CCAAT/enhancer‐binding protein alpha; CIDEC: cell death‐inducing DFFA‐like effector C; PPARγ: peroxisome proliferator‐activated receptors gamma. The 36B4 gene, an acidic ribosomal phosphoprotein P0 (RPLP0), was used for normalization
